@ -0,0 +1,60 @@
import chalk from "chalk";
/**
* Given a CSV string, parse it and return a structured table ready to be inputted into code.
* @param {string} csv - The formatted CSV string.
* @returns {string} The fully formatted table.
*/
export function parseEggMoves(csv) {
console.log(chalk.grey("⚙️ Parsing egg moves..."));
let output = "{\n";
const lines = csv.split(/\n/g);
for (const line of lines) {
/**
* The individual CSV column for this species.
*/
const cols =
/** @type {[speciesName: string, move1: string, move2: string, move3: string, move4: string]} */
(line.split(",").slice(0, 5));
const speciesName = toUpperSnakeCase(cols[0]);
/** @type {string[]} */
const eggMoves = [];
for (let m = 1; m < 5; m++) {
const moveName = cols[m].trim();
if (moveName === "N/A") {
console.warn(`Species ${speciesName} missing ${m}th egg move!`);
eggMoves.push("MoveId.NONE");
continue;
}
// Remove (N) and (P) from the ends of move names before UPPER_SNAKE_CASE-ing them
const moveNameTitle = toUpperSnakeCase(moveName.replace(/ \([A-Z]\)$/, ""));
eggMoves.push("MoveId." + moveNameTitle);
}
if (eggMoves.every(move => move === "MoveId.NONE")) {
console.warn(`Species ${speciesName} could not be parsed, excluding from output...`);
output += ` // [SpeciesId.${speciesName}]: [ MoveId.NONE, MoveId.NONE, MoveId.NONE, MoveId.NONE ],\n`;
} else {
output += ` [SpeciesId.${speciesName}]: [ ${eggMoves.join(", ")} ],\n`;
}
}
return output + "} satisfies Partial<Record<SpeciesId, [MoveId, MoveId, MoveId, MoveId]>>;";
}
/**
* Helper method to convert a string into `UPPER_SNAKE_CASE`.
* @param {string} str - The string being converted
* @returns {string} The result of converting `str` into upper snake case.
*/
function toUpperSnakeCase(str) {
return str
.split(/[_ -]+/g)
.map(word => word.toUpperCase())
.join("_");
}
